Who was Juan de Plasencia?
A Spanish explorer
A Franciscan friar
A famous artist
A Filipino chief
Answer explanation
Juan de Plasencia was a Franciscan friar known for his role in the Spanish colonization of the Philippines, where he contributed to the spread of Christianity and the establishment of missions.

What is the first book printed in the Philippines?
Doctrina Cristiana
Philippine History
The Art of War
The Bible
Answer explanation
The first book printed in the Philippines is the 'Doctrina Cristiana', published in 1593. It served as a catechism for teaching Christianity to Filipinos, making it a significant historical text.

What are the three distinct social classes in Tagalog society?
Warriors, farmers, and merchants
Chiefs, priests, and commoners
Nobles, commoners, and slaves
Slaves, artisans, and nobles
Answer explanation
In Tagalog society, the three distinct social classes were nobles, commoners, and slaves. Nobles held power and land, commoners worked the land, and slaves were often captured or indebted individuals, forming the social hierarchy.

What happens to children born to a maharlica and a slave?
They inherit the father's status
They are considered half free
They are granted freedom
They are all considered slaves
Answer explanation
Children born to a maharlica (free woman) and a slave are considered half free. This means they do not fully inherit the status of either parent, reflecting a mixed status in society.
